About Levine Family Foundation Inc
Levine Family Foundation Inc (EIN: 208961191) is a nonprofit organization based in Atlantic City, NJ, classified under NTEE code T20. The organization reported total revenue of $717K and total assets of $1.6M according to its most recent IRS 990 filing. Filing History
IRS 990 filing history for Levine Family Foundation Inc showing financial trends over 10 years of public records:
Over 10 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), Levine Family Foundation Inc's revenue has grown by 40704500%, moving from $1 to $407K. Total assets increased by 7670.8% over the same period, from $13K to $990K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Levine Family Foundation Inc reported a surplus of $386K, with revenue exceeding expenses. The organization holds $1 in liabilities against $990K in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 0.0%), resulting in net assets of $990K.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
